The Holiday Night Festival, co-sponsored by the Town of Chester, Chester Rotary Club and the Merchants of Chester, will begin at the Chester Wall between Main Street and Spring Street with the annual tree-lighting and sing along at 6:00 pm. Join our community as we gather to sing carols around the decorated Christmas Tree (click here for the song list). Most Shops, Restaurants and Galleries in Chester will be open for the Special Event to showcase our unique wares, gifts, menus and art work from 5:00 - 8:00 pm.

Evening highlights will include a sing-along led by local talent, the children's decorating of the tree, and special merchant events and gallery openings. The Chester Boy Scouts Troop 13 will line the streets with luminaries, while Saint Lucia Girls stroll around with goodies. The Garden Club will decorate the lampposts, adding to the holiday feeling we all enjoy. There will be plenty of demonstrations, exhibits, openings and of course, shopping. And not to be forgotten, the newest pewter ornament will be on sale by the Chester Hose Company and local merchants throughout the season designed by Chester artist Sosse Baker.

Free parking is available at the Water Street and the Maple Street parking lots, both a short walk to the center. Limited on street parking is available as portions of Main Street will be closed to vehicle traffic.

With 2009 practically staring at our backs, the mood is thankful yet reflective. And in the spirit of the season, Lauren Agnelli and Dave Rave want to share an hour of their finest songs that bring “Tidings of Comfort and Joy” – including several special, original holiday songs.
Performing Songwriters individually and as a duo, Agnelli & Rave have toured three continents and have written hundreds of songs, the majority of which have been recorded and covered by themselves as well as by other recording artists (Teenage Head, The Washington Squares, The Trews, Brave Combo, The Shakers, Shane Faubert, Little Jack Melody and His Young Turks). They still actively write songs together and are preparing a new collection of songs for a 2010 Lauren Agnelli release; Dave Rave’s new full length cd, Happy Hour, is due for an early 2010 Bongo Beat release.
To add to the specialness and festivity of the occasion, prominent Connecticut Impressionist Artist, Leif Nilsson, is holding the musical gathering at his Spring Street Studio and Gallery in the heart of Chester, a charming space he shares with photographer/writer Caryn B. Davis. Refreshments will be served, and donations accepted for the musicians; please bring non-perishable food items for the Chester Food pantry.
You are sure to hear something that will warm the cockles of your heart and soul from Lauren and Dave and from their special guests, who will include Leif Nilsson on banjo, Ebin-Rose, and others. Holiday sing along will also be encouraged, spirits willing!
